		<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Brian,</p>
<p> This ammunition is what I use in my CZ452 LUX lefty for distance training. Of all the 22lr ammunition this is the best performer for my bolt action at 100, 200 and 300yds. At 100yds it shoots SUB-MOA, at 200yds this ammunition shoots about 1 1/2 MOA groups (3in) at 300yds you are looking a 3 MOA (9&#8243;) Groups.</p>
<p>This stuff rocks, I had a student come to a rifle class with his AR and a standard 16&#8243; 10/22 no mod&#8217;s what so ever, with a cheap $50 Simmons 3-9 optic he could ring steel at 300yds with his 10/22.</p>
